My dining companion told me Northern Chinese cuisine is very meat-heavy due to the harsh cold climate that doesn't allow a lot of plant based food to grow. I was instantly sold. Their specially is the golden pork bones, which they serve with a plastic glove to protect your manicure and a straw so you can access the delicious marrow while still looking like a lady. We also had the "Bafu duck" and "pork and tofu cooked in presser (pressure?) cooker". Much tasty. Many yums. Very recommend. Wow. <br/>The service is unexpectedly fast and attentive. I say unexpectedly because I have a negative perception of the quality of services in Asian restaurants, unfortunately. <br/>They don't serve tea here, only refreshing sweet plum juice, which happens to go well with the pork bones. <br/>Do not believe the waitress when she says the small sized layered pancake is not enough for 4 people. The large size is big enough to feed 8.

Serving traditional Dong Bei (North East China) cuisine, here you can find very authentic dishes from the region. A strong emphasis on hearty meat dishes, particularly pork and poultry, commonly flavoured with dried chilli and sichuan pepper, pickled vegetables, or cumin, served either dry or in soups. Portions are plentiful and designed for sharing, and staff are from china so they will ask if you want a vegetable and a bread/noodle/rice dish. Staff are quick and quiet, speak multiple languages, and have a traditional attitude to restaurant service - they may come across a little cold to a westerner, but the intention is to provide a good meal with minimal intrusion so you can reunite with friends and family - in china, politeness is shown through behaviour, not language. Expect an authentic chinese experience at this cheery restaurant and enjoy time with friends and family over a delicious, traditional meal very far from North east china.
